Transaction 51ff02b29882d8b96e2bdb17d4ee652ce51889d53679a75a8c14feb4b7cc92ab
1 Input
1 Output
-
51ff02b29882d8b96e2bdb17d4ee652ce51889d53679a75a8c14feb4b7cc92ab:0
- value
- 28723365
- script pubkey
- OP_0 OP_PUSHBYTES_20 eae52dd4459f2dc1d4a76da57be12b136af6913e
- address
- bc1qatjjm4z9nukur498dkjhhcftzd40dyf7as2ek0